December 15, 1943

E.M. says the government should reduce the population of Manila: "Why should so many people stay in Manila to suffer as well as to make others suffer?" The answer is obvious — they suffer more in the provinces. Maharajah takes his cue from E.M. and Laurel, and blames our current predicament on sins of the past. You'd think that none of them ever heard of supply and demand.

The government's latest brainstorm: They'll pay P8 for a sack of palay retroactive to December 1, and CONFISCATE all of it at that price!

Otto Winkler confirmed that conditions in Japan were as bad as suggested by the letter from the Japanese nurse. When the German Ambassador to Japan visited the German Club here some months ago, he said that compared to conditions in Japan, the Philippines was "a paradise."
